R&B singer Amy Winehouse kept it gangsta at the Glastonbury music festival Saturday. After taking the stage, the troubled “Rehab” singer climbed down into the pit and scuffled briefly with a event-goer.
It was unclear what sparked the altercation but witnesses say the fan tried to grab Winehouse.
Winehouse sang for about an hour in front of an estimated crowd of 80,000.
Embattled Pop/R&B star Amy Winehouse fainted at home and was rushed to the hospital by her pops for test, reports Reuters.
"Amy was at home this afternoon when she briefly fainted. Fortunately, her manager's assistant was there to stop her falling," publicist Tracey Miller said.
